Yes, MS sealant really does keep water out. A multi purpose ms adhesive sealant creates a long-lasting, flexible barrier that successfully stops water from getting through glass, metal, and concrete, among other surfaces. Its Modified Silane polymer structure dries by absorbing water to make a strong, non-porous seal that doesn't let water in. This makes it perfect for tough waterproofing jobs in construction and industry where long-term protection from water is essential.
Advanced Modified Silane (MS) polymer technology is used in multi purpose ms adhesive sealant. These sealants are a mix of standard polyurethane and silicone sealants. When these goods cure, they don't give off any dangerous isocyanates or liquids, but they do have great adhesion, flexibility, and waterproofing properties.
Modified Silane polymers use reactive silane groups that chemically bond with substrate surfaces when they come into contact with water in the air. This molecular process makes an elastic network that is cross-linked and covers joints and holes forever. Unlike older sealing chemicals, MS polymers don't change shape when the temperature goes from -40°C to 120°C. This means that they keep their binding strength and waterproof integrity even when the weather changes. The polymer chains can stretch very far, often by more than 400%. This means that sealed joints can handle building movement, heat expansion, and shaking without cracking or delaminating.
More and more, purchasing managers and technical experts are asking for MS sealant because they get rid of important problems with traditional materials. Oils from traditional silicone seals stain natural stone and attract dust, making upkeep hard for curtain wall projects and high-end interior finishes. When polyurethane seals dry, they release CO2, which causes bubbles that make the waterproofing less effective. MS technology fixes both issues and allows for primer-less bonding to most substrates, which cuts down on labor costs and speeds up project timelines. The environmental profile is also important. These seals don't have any formaldehyde or volatile organic compounds (VOCs) in them, and when they dry, they only give off small amounts of alcohol. This means they meet strict indoor air quality standards for schools, hospitals, and food-contact areas.

When it comes to protection, MS sealants work better than many other choices. Acrylic seals can still let water through and break down quickly when they stay wet for a long time. In the beginning, standard polyurethanes do a good job of keeping water out, but over time, UV damage makes them less flexible, and they finally crack and let water in. Silicones are very good at keeping water out and standing up to the weather, but they can't be painted, which limits their use in decorative situations. MS technology takes the best qualities of each and combines them into one. It is waterproof and resistant to weather up to the level of rubber, but it can still be painted on after it cures. The solid content usually hits 99%, which means that there is almost no shrinking that could leave tiny gaps in the seal.
Companies that make good multi purpose ms adhesive sealant put their products through a lot of protection tests that are based on international standards like ASTM C920 (Standard Specification for Elastomeric Joint Sealants) and ISO 11600 (Building Construction—Jointing Products—Classification and Requirements for Sealants). These methods check how well something sticks to itself after being wet for a long time, how well it can handle hydrostatic pressure, and how well it can fight water immersion. When quality goods are exposed to water for months at a time, they keep their bond strength and elasticity. These claims are checked by independent testing labs, which gives procurement managers written proof of waterproof performance that meets the needs of the standard and the warranty.

To get the best waterproofing results, you need to prepare the surface correctly, use the right application method, and make sure the drying conditions are right. Following the manufacturer's instructions will make the bond stronger and the seal last longer.
The strongest links are made on areas that are clean and dry when using multi purpose ms adhesive sealant. Use the right chemicals or motorized cleaning methods to get rid of all the loose material, dust, oil, grease, and old sealant residue. When properly cleaned, most surfaces can bond well without primers. However, porous materials like concrete may need a primer to improve initial grab and lower air trapping. Surface wetness levels should stay below certain levels, usually less than 10%, so that adhesion doesn't fail. However, MS sealants can handle slightly damp circumstances better than silicones or polyurethanes.
Put capsules into hand or air dispensing guns that are made for materials with a paste viscosity. Cut the tip at a 45-degree angle to fit the width of the joint. Then, put sealant on in a continuous bead, making sure not to stop in the middle of the joint. Keep the pressure and speed of the gun steady to avoid air spaces that could damage the sealing. Use a wet spatula or a special shaping tool to work on the bead right away to make sure it makes full contact with the base and the surface is smooth. When the humidity level in the air stays between 50 and 70%, MS sealants fix from the outside inward at a rate of about 3.5 mm per day. When it's hot, the tack-free time is 25 to 40 minutes. When it's cold, it's 15 to 30 minutes. Don't use it when it's raining or when the temperature drops below 5°C, because those conditions will slow the drying process and might stop the cross-linking from working right. Full waterproofing doesn't happen until the joint has fully cured, which usually takes 7–10 days for normal joint depths. However, water resistance starts to show up much earlier as the skin forms on the top.

Most of the time, MS sealants cost more per unit than regular acrylic or butyl sealants, but they last a lot longer and keep water out better. Longer durability—often 20 years or more in properly built joints—lowers the need for upkeep and replacement costs over the lifecycle of the building. Not needing a primer and having great tooling qualities cut down on installation work time, which balances out the higher cost of materials. MS technology is especially useful for projects that need paintable sealants because it gets rid of the need for silicone in building uses where painting compatibility is important.

A: As the top skin forms, MS sealant becomes water resistant for the first few hours. However, for full waterproofing to occur, the sealant needs to be fully cured, which usually takes 7–10 days for normal joint depths. Under regular atmosphere, the material cures at a rate of about 3.5 mm per day, making its way from the outside to the inside.
A: Yes, good MS sealant patches don't break down when exposed to UV light, high temperatures, or weather changes. Their flexibility and waterproofing stay the same at temperatures ranging from -40°C to 120°C, which means they can be used for things like roof penetrations, windows, and walls.
A: Because they don't have any isocyanates or harsh chemicals, MS sealants are safer than polyurethanes. Workers should still wear gloves to keep their hands from touching each other and to make sure there is enough air flow during the treatment. When the material cures, it only releases small amounts of alcohol, so it doesn't pose as many health risks as traditional sealant chemicals.
